Noted Indian-origin radio presenter in UK passes away (Hindustan Times)

Santosh Prashar, a noted Indian-origin radio presenter based in Coventry in the east Midlands, has died. He was 80. Prashar, a former postman who worked in the Indian Air Force before migrating to Coventry in the 1960s, started his radio career after retiring from Royal Mail.
